About Roger Woods
Roger Woods is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Signal Processing, Hardware and Architecture,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Computer Networks and Communications, having authored 178 papers that have together received 2.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Digital Filter Design and Implementation (44 papers), Embedded Systems Design Techniques (39 papers), Numerical Methods and Algorithms (24 papers), Advanced Adaptive Filtering Techniques (23 papers), Parallel Computing and Optimization Techniques (22 papers), Low-power high-performance VLSI design (21 papers), Wireless Communication Security Techniques (17 papers) and Interconnection Networks and Systems (16 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hardware and Architecture (460 citations), Signal Processing (566 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(696 cit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(1.5k citations) and Computer Networks and Communications (524 citations). Roger Woods has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Bangladesh. Frequent co-authors include Junqing Zhang, Alan Marshall, Trung Q. Duong, John McAllister, Gaye Lightbody, J.V. McCanny, Yi Ying, C.F.N. Cowan, Joseph R. Cavallaro and Rafael C. González. Their work appears in journals such as Electronics Letters, IEEE Transactions on Very Large Scale Integration (VLSI) Systems, IEEE Access, IEEE Transactions on Signal Processing and IEEE Transactions on Vehicular Technology.
